Spit Ib, Sgt. George Unwin, No. 19 Squadron
Hi!
Somebody has some indication of as the letters of the Spit Ib, of the Sgt. George Unwin, No. 19 Squadron, on the right side? Of the left it is QV*H. And the right side? Sorry for my bad english! Cheers, Franklin |

Re: Spit Ib, Sgt. George Unwin, No. 19 Squadron
The call letter would be the same.QV*H. I have seen a photo of a number 19 Squadron with the right side call letter first like this I*QV. The QV is 19 Squardrons letters. The H on Unwins was the individual aircraft call letter so both sides would have the same letter. Bob
